About
Il Paradiso di Manfredi takes its name from the farmhouse built in the early 1800s and from Manfredi Martini, who founded the estate in 1956 alongside his wife Fortunata. Martini was a founding member of the Consorzio del Brunello di Montalcino. The work centers on Sangiovese Grosso in pure form, expressed through Brunello, Rosso, and Riserva. Around 9,000 bottles leave the cellar each year. Today, daughters Gioia and Silvia and son-in-law Florio Guerrini manage the estate.
